Flatboard Stored Cross-Site Scripting Vulnerability

Vulnerability

A stored cross-site scripting vulnerability has been identified in Flatboard version 3.2. This issue allows authenticated administrators to inject malicious scripts into forum information fields. When other users view the forum, these scripts are executed, potentially leading to the theft of session cookies and the execution of client-side scripts.

Impact

Exploitation of this vulnerability allows for stored cross-site scripting, where injected scripts are executed in the context of the user viewing the forum.

Reproduction

To reproduce this vulnerability, log into the admin panel and navigate to the forum section. Click 'Add Forum' and enter a script payload in the 'Information' field. Save the forum, and the injected script will execute when the forum is viewed.
